In the preset List, there is always one line labeled defaultSettings. This is a
preset that is automatically generated for every Session Configuration, but
no file will be found in the corresponding Session Configuration directory
(as would be the case for other presets).
When recalled, the defaultSettings will reset the console to the defaults – it
functions much like a Total Reset.
DefaultSettings cannot be edited, renamed, deleted or updated.
